CHP - Chocolate Hazelnut Porter
Rating:
What did you think of it? Never Tried It



Let's face it - Nutella is darn near universally appealing. When faced with a beer that could potentially taste like one of our greatest guilty pleasures on toast, our interest was piqued. And a good thing it was! CHP pours a dark, dark brown with a tan head that dissipates very quickly. The smell is delicious with hazelnut and cocoa wafting up. It is reminiscent of a chocolate cake with fresh hazelnuts on top. The taste is much more subtle. It's incredibly smooth with medium carbonation and a velvety mouthfeel. It's pairs light chocolate, nuts, and toasted malts but is careful not to overwhelm. This dessert beer leaves you wanting just a little bit more. So take that next sip.
